CD Tire & Muffler has been the top auto repair shop in San Antonio since 2004. Our professional technicians have years of experience in the field of muffler repair, brake system repair, tune ups, complete suspension repairs, and repair and replacement of converters for most makes of vehicles...
Partial Data by Infogroup (c) 2024. All rights reserved.
Partial Data by Foursquare.